Another twin-engined classic and an American legend. The Electra was Lockheed's first twin-engine, all-metal design (designed by Lloyd Stearman ... yes that Stearman !) which first felt the air under its wings in 1935. A highly modified Model 10 E was made famous by Amelia Earhart who tragically disappeared during a round-the-world record attempt. The Electra is so evocative of the '30s and '40s and appeared in many movies, carrying Humphry Bogart to some distant Pacific island or later battling valiantly pressed into military service during WW2.

There were only 149 Electra E10's ever built. Now is your chance to get your hands on one!

30 minutes ago, sd_flyer said:

In manual at the end tail wheel lock is not implemented due MSFS limitations. How come other add ons have it?

 

It is actually the free castering non steerable tail wheel that is not implemented in sim.  Steerable ones and locked ones are fine. I think they are just explaining badly.
